26.
Fault codes and operating condition indicate that the motor has shorted to ground. Disconnect lower sieve motor
connector X228. Measure between terminals D or E on the motor connector and a known good ground. There
should be no continuity to ground.
A.
There is continuity to ground, indicating a short to ground in the motor. Replace the lower sieve motor.
B.
There is no continuity to ground. Erase the fault codes and continue operation.
27.
The upper sieve mechanism is mechanically bound up, resulting in high current draw.
A.
See the appropriate repair manual chapter for repair and adjustment of the upper sieve linkage.
28.
Fault codes indicate circuit fault due to short to ground between the upper sieve motor and the Upper/lower
sieve relay K18. Disconnect the batteries using the battery key. Unplug the upper sieve motor connector X227
. Use a multimeter to check for continuity between connector X227 pin D and chassis ground.
A.
If continuity is found, continue with step 29.
B.
If no continuity is found, erase the fault codes and continue operation.
NOTE: The CCM module connects both sides of the circuit to ground when in neutral to "lock" the motor in
position. Power must be removed from the module prior to testing for short to ground condition on the motor
circuit to remove this ground path.
29.
Disconnect connector X072. Use a multimeter to check for continuity between connector X072 pin H and chas-
sis ground.
A.
If no continuity is found, the short to ground is in the lower frame rear (LR) harness between connector
X227 pin D and connector X072 pin H wire 792 white. Locate the short and repair.
B.
If continuity is found, continue with step 30.
30.
Disconnect connector X025. Use a multimeter to check for continuity between connector X025 pin 17 and
chassis ground.
A.
If no continuity is found, the short to ground is in the straw walker (SW) harness between connector X072
pin H and connector X025 pin 17 wire 792 white. Locate the short and repair.
B.
If continuity is found, continue with step 31.
31.
Disconnect connector X219. Use a multimeter to check for continuity between connector X219 pin 3 and chassis
ground.
A.
If no continuity is found, the short to ground is in the expansion (EX) harness between connector X025
pin 17 and connector X219 pin 3 wire 792 white. Locate the short and repair.
